How can I connect to a used parrot CK3100? Have tried 1234 and 0000 passwords. Have tried resetting with red and green buttons held down for a few seconds.

Have you tried pressing the 3 buttons?
Hard reset the CK 3100 by pressing all three buttons for two seconds and then pressing them a second time, a warning should indicate that you are about to reset all settings

Memory full on parrot V5.11C how to clear

Hi,

Please follow the below procedude


Hold the answer and hangup buttons down for 5 seconds {press red and green and hold} the parrot kit will then tell you it is erasing memory then it will say ready for pairing,
Turn on your bluetooth on your phone do a search find and select parrot.Enter default code 1234 when prompted as a pin.

Where are the red and green buttons on a parrot mk6000 when it is built into the car? i can't pair my phone , parrot says memory full

If you have no red and green buttons, then turn your ignition to 0 so your parrot is visible to Bluetooth devices, but no lights on dash i.e. Not to positions 1, then slowly press + then - on the steering wheel vol controls make sure you press each one and hold for 1/2 a second repeat pressing + and - buttons 5 times, the parrot will the delete all phones and you are good to connect a new phone.

Can u tell me what the pass word for the nokia ck-7w is and how to connect to the parrotv5.10v

The passcode for a Nokia CK-7W is 0000 you may need to clear all old phones first by holding down the Nokia button for 10 seconds whilst the car ignition is off. To pair with a Parrot ck-300 you will need to search for the kit from your bluetooth menu on the phone, the passcode is 1234 you may need to delete all old phones from the menu, hold down the red and green button until the parrot says "deleted".

No contacts in address book after pairing nokia C5 with Parrot CK3100. I find that my contacts are not available on the handsfree. I have used 2 other phones, with this same device, without a problem.

Your Parrot may need updating to work properly with a phone as new as the C5. but you can try the following,
To send a contact
* From the phone press MENU button and go to CONTACTS
* Select the contact you want to send and chose OPTIONS / SEND BUSINESS CARD / VIA BLUETOOTH / MORE DEVICES
* The phone will search for the available devices
* From the list select the Parrot Product

To send several contacts:
* From the phone press MENU button and go to CONTACTS
* Select the contact you want to send and choose OPTIONS / MARK/UNMARK / MARK
* Repeat procedure for several contacts
* Open the OPTIONS menu and chose SEND BUSINESS CARD / VIA BLUETOOTH / MORE DEVICES
* The phone will search for the available devices
* From the list select the Parrot Product

Remote does not work on SK4000.

If you have verified that the battery is good in the unit, try this (from the folks at Parrot). The HCU is the main control unit.
1) Turn the HCU on
2) Clear the memory on the HCU by holding down the power button and accept call button (the two large buttons on the face of the HCU)
3) Wait until you hear the HCU make the request "please pair device"
4) Hold the volume up and the volume down keys on the remote for 15 seconds
5) Release the buttons on the remote.
It might be fixed now. Press the switch on the bottom of the remote to switch to radio and see.

Pairing a Parrot CK3100 to Iphone 3GS

My iPhone 3G is now connected. Did 3 things:

1. Deleted every existing paired device on the Parrot CK3100.

2. Pressed all 3 buttons at once. Parrot CK3100 screen lit up and buttons lit up after about 5 secs. Turned car engine off. Parrot switched off. Turned car on again.

3. Went to settings, advanced settings, pair device (and also switched on iPhone bluetooth) and tapped Parrot CK3100 on the iPhone screen (which had now appeared) - phone connected.

After about a minute sync iPhone phonebook appeared on Parrot.

Unable to pair with CK3100

You need to reset the Parrot first.

Hold down red and green buttons together until she tells you that the memory is being cleared. Then she will prompt you to pair your phone.
